The Television Critics Association has announced the nominees for the 42nd Annual TCA Awards, and The Walt Disney Company earned an impressive 23 nominations across its various brands and platforms, including Disney+, Hulu, ABC, Disney Channel, FX, and more. Among the nominees are projects Disney Parks fans may recognize, including Disneyland Handcrafted and The Muppet Show.
The Television Critics Association Awards recognize outstanding achievements from the 2025–2026 television season and are voted on by more than 220 professional television critics and journalists across the United States and Canada. Winners will be announced later this summer.

Disney’s 23 nominations span a variety of categories, ranging from drama and family programming to animation, news, and variety programming.
Disneyland Handcrafted Receives Major Recognition
One of the most notable nominations for Disney Parks fans is Disneyland Handcrafted, which earned a nomination for Outstanding Achievement in News and Information. The documentary, directed by Leslie Iwerks, chronicles the creation of Disneyland and features rare archival footage and behind-the-scenes stories from the development of Walt Disney’s original park.

The documentary has already received additional industry recognition this year, including multiple Telly Awards.
The Muppet Show Special Earns a Nomination
Disney also received a nomination in the Outstanding Achievement in Variety, Talk, or Sketch category for The Muppet Show: Sabrina Carpenter. The Disney+ special brought Kermit, Miss Piggy, Fozzie, Gonzo, and the rest of the gang back to the Muppet Theatre alongside special guests Sabrina Carpenter, Maya Rudolph, and Seth Rogen.

The nomination places the Muppets alongside major television programs including Saturday Night Live, The Daily Show, and Last Week Tonight with John Oliver.
Disney Dominates Family and Children’s Programming
Several Disney-owned shows were recognized in the family and children’s categories.
In Outstanding Achievement in Family Programming, Disney earned nominations for:
- Disney Twisted-Wonderland: The Animation
- Electric Bloom
- Percy Jackson and the Olympians
- Phineas and Ferb
- Vampirina: Teenage Vampire
- Wizards Beyond Waverly Place
Disney also secured nominations in children’s programming and the newly created animation category, with titles including:
- The Simpsons
- Bob’s Burgers
- King of the Hill
- Mickey Mouse Clubhouse+
- Sofia the First: Royal Magic
Hulu and ABC Also Earn Recognition
Disney-owned platforms also picked up nominations outside of family entertainment.
Hulu’s Paradise earned a nomination in the drama category, while ABC’s Abbott Elementary and Jimmy Kimmel Live! received nominations in comedy and variety programming, respectively.
